Output 3599daef7aae18af14df424d2f5dbcd87e9be64c8610928928b97d57e8b9d476:4

value
1003670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6531655a1c2f02936a6f454cff2c95d6b257449e OP_EQUAL
address
2N2UHQkFfyhDacZ3ebumyCSavwDUftduziT
transaction
3599daef7aae18af14df424d2f5dbcd87e9be64c8610928928b97d57e8b9d476